At the 2019 Primetime Emmy Awards on Sunday, Spider-Man star Zendaya wore a Vera Wang dress that was inspired by Batman villain Poison Ivy.

Although Zendaya may be best known to comic book fans for her role as “MJ” in the new Spider-Man films, the stunning green Vera Wang dress she wore at the 2019 Emmy Awards was inspired by one of Batman’s most famous villains. In a series of posts on his official Instagram Stories feed, Zendaya’s stylist Law Roach confirmed the dress was inspired by at least two versions of Poison Ivy.

One photo reveals the Poison Ivy from Batman: The Animated series provided the inspiration for the shape of Zendaya’s dress. Meanwhile, another photo shows how the slip-style lower part of Zendaya’s dress is reminiscent of the costume worn by Uma Thurman’s Poison Ivy from Joel Schumacher’s Batman & Robin.

In the comics, Poison Ivy is a Gotham City botanist who is obsessed with plants and environmentalism. Traditionally depicted as a Batman villain who uses plant toxins and mind-controlling pheromones to carry her out her schemes, recent comics have depicted Poison Ivy as an anti-heroine.
